- Professionals need to pay attention to the management of invoices at the end of the year.
- The date of issuance of invoices affects the computation of VAT.
- The date of operation can be different from the date of invoice issuance.
- The right to deduct VAT depends on the moment of tax liability and possession of a compliant invoice.
- Normally, the right to deduct VAT can be exercised in the month of operation.
- There is an exception for invoices related to operations from the previous year.
